BezierDraw: A Comprehensive Guide to Creating Smooth CurvesBezierDraw is a powerful tool that has become essential for graphic designers, digital artists, and anyone involved in creating vector graphics. This article will explore what BezierDraw is, how it works, its applications, and tips for mastering this versatile tool.
What is BezierDraw?
BezierDraw is a drawing application that utilizes Bezier curves, a mathematical representation of curves that allows for smooth and scalable graphics. Named after the French engineer Pierre Bézier, these curves are defined by control points that determine their shape. BezierDraw enables users to create intricate designs, illustrations, and animations with precision and ease.
Understanding Bezier Curves
To fully appreciate BezierDraw, it’s important to understand the concept of Bezier curves. These curves are defined by:
- Control Points: The points that determine the shape of the curve. A linear Bezier curve has two control points, while quadratic and cubic Bezier curves have three and four control points, respectively.
- Path: The curve itself, which is generated based on the positions of the control points.
- Tension: The degree of curvature, which can be adjusted by moving the control points.
Bezier curves are widely used in computer graphics, animation, and font design due to their flexibility and precision.
How BezierDraw Works
BezierDraw provides an intuitive interface for creating and manipulating Bezier curves. Here’s a breakdown of its key features:
- Drawing Tools: Users can select from various tools to create lines, curves, and shapes. The pen tool is particularly useful for drawing custom Bezier curves.
- Control Point Manipulation: Users can easily add, remove, and adjust control points to refine their curves. This allows for precise control over the shape and flow of the design.
- Snap to Grid: This feature helps align elements accurately, making it easier to create symmetrical designs.
- Layer Management: BezierDraw supports layers, allowing users to organize their work and make adjustments without affecting other elements.
- Export Options: Finished designs can be exported in various formats, including SVG, PNG, and PDF, making it easy to share or print.
Applications of BezierDraw
The versatility of BezierDraw makes it suitable for a wide range of applications:
- Graphic Design: Create logos, icons, and illustrations with smooth curves and precise shapes.
- Web Design: Design user interfaces and web graphics that require scalable vector images.
- Animation: Use Bezier curves to create fluid motion paths for animated elements.
- Typography: Design custom fonts and typefaces that utilize Bezier curves for smooth letterforms.
Tips for Mastering BezierDraw
To get the most out of BezierDraw, consider the following tips:
- Practice Control Point Adjustment: Spend time experimenting with control points to understand how they affect the curve. This will help you create more complex shapes.
- Utilize Shortcuts: Familiarize yourself with keyboard shortcuts to speed up your workflow. This can significantly enhance your efficiency when working on larger projects.
- Explore Layering Techniques: Use layers to separate different elements of your design. This will make it easier to edit specific parts without disrupting the entire composition.
- Study Existing Designs: Analyze designs created by others using Bezier curves. This can provide inspiration and insight into effective techniques.
- Experiment with Different Styles: Don’t be afraid to try out various styles and techniques. BezierDraw is a flexible tool that encourages creativity.
Conclusion
BezierDraw is an invaluable tool for anyone looking to create smooth, scalable graphics. By understanding the fundamentals of Bezier curves and mastering the features of BezierDraw, you can elevate your design skills and produce stunning visual content. Whether you are a beginner or an experienced designer, BezierDraw offers the flexibility and precision needed to bring your creative visions to life.
Leave a Reply